Compositing Supervisor (TV) Vancouver, BC

Description

Position at Industrial Light & Magic

The Compositing Supervisor (TV) participates in the supervision and direction of a variety of administrative and personnel decisions, responsibilities, and tasks related to the staff and activities of the Compositing group in addition to assuming show/project responsibilities. This position serves as the role model and mentor for the Compositing department, with the goal of fostering a team environment.

Primary Responsibilities
• Participates in the supervision and direction of a variety of administrative and personnel decisions and responsibilities including: recruitment, determination of work procedures and priorities, career development, employee morale, performance reviews and conflict resolution.
• Participates in the creation and submission of job bids.
• Assists the department manager with the employee review process and the scheduling of personnel on shows, providing input on skills, productivity, and career development.
• Responsible for honest, timely feedback to Compositing crew members.
• Acts as a point person between Production and Compositing crews, providing timely, clear communication.
• Assemble crew for production, assess individuals skills and delegate work appropriately.
• Responsible for problem solving and communicating issues organizationally, logistically and technically.
• Attends show “post mortem” meetings, designing and implementing streamlined processes where applicable.
• Assumes Compositing project/show responsibilities as required.
• Composite feature effects shots utilizing ILM proprietary software.
• Take a lead roll in effect design to take advantage of software capabilities.
• Consult with Effects Supervisors to ensure their understanding of the compositing system.
• Supervise and train less experienced compositing artist.
• Responsible for fostering a team environment.
• Responsible for all aspects of 2D compositing.
• Assesses work for a shot and is responsible for its completion.
• Coordinates and combines work of Roto Artists, Matte Painters and 3D Technical Directors.
• Is able to perform all tasks necessary to complete a shot; including matte extraction, painting, roto, 2D motion, compositing and use of ancillary 2 1/2 D programs.

Education / Experience
• At least 5 years of relevant professional VFX experience and at least a college level diploma or higher in computer graphics, fine arts, design, or photography, or related field; OR at least 8 years of relevant professional VFX experience in lieu of education.

Required Skills / Technical Competencies
• Proven Track record of delivering high end VFX across a range of episodic television genres.
• Strong understanding of the pace and production process of episodic television
• Knowledge of matte extraction, painting, roto, 2D motion, compositing and use of ancillary 2 ½ D programs.
• Working knowledge of Unix and shell scripting
• Artistic Ability
• Understanding of photography, composition, lighting, color and motion
